The Ten-Year Evolution of Ethereum: Milestones from the DAO Incident to the Cancun Upgrade

Ethereum's Ten-Year Evolution: Key Milestones and Future Outlook

Since its inception in 2015, Ethereum has undergone numerous significant events and technological upgrades that have shaped the current landscape of the blockchain ecosystem. From the early The DAO incident to the recent merge and Cancun upgrade, each phase has had a profound impact on the development of Ethereum.

Looking back, the ICO boom in 2017 brought unprecedented attention to Ethereum, but it also raised regulatory concerns. The DeFi summer of 2020 ushered in a new era of decentralized finance, bringing a large number of users and funds to the Ethereum network. The subsequent NFT wave further expanded the application scenarios of Ethereum, introducing blockchain technology into fields such as art and gaming.

The merger completed in September 2022 (The Merge) is undoubtedly one of the most milestone events in the development history of Ethereum. This upgrade transformed Ethereum from a Proof of Work (PoW) consensus mechanism to a Proof of Stake (PoS) consensus mechanism, significantly reducing network energy consumption and laying the foundation for future scalability.

The latest Cancun upgrade further optimizes network performance and user experience. These technological advancements not only enhance the efficiency of Ethereum but also strengthen its position in the highly competitive public chain space.

Looking ahead, Ethereum still faces many challenges. Scalability issues, cross-chain interoperability, and the uncertainty of the regulatory environment are all obstacles that need to be overcome. However, given Ethereum's strong developer community and its ability to innovate continuously, we have reason to remain optimistic about its next decade.

Looking back at the price trend of Ether from 2015 to the present, we can see that it has experienced several significant fluctuations. From a few dollars initially to the historical high of over $4000 in 2021, followed by subsequent corrections, the price changes of Ether reflect the market's expectations for the development of the Ethereum ecosystem.
